The Players' Tribune Set To Debut "Scouting Myself" Video Series

The Players’ Tribune later today will be rolling out “Scouting Myself,” the first video series the media company is producing as part of its partnership with American Family Insurance. The series will feature eight videos from top athletes, including Clay Matthews, Elena Delle Donne, Maya Moore, Paul Pierce, Greg Olsen, DeMarco Murray and Larry Fitzgerald. Each episode will begin with a high school athlete being surprised by a pro athlete in his or her sport showing up for a film session. The two athletes will break down the pro’s old film from high school as well as the young athlete’s film. The video will culminate with the two athletes training together.

TPT in January announced AFI would be the presenting sponsor of its charitable vertical TPT Assist. TPT this year has also announced branding partnerships with Budweiser and Tyson Foods.
